Motorola Moto G82 vs. Apple iPhone 15 Pro: A Deep Dive
Let's dissect the Motorola Moto G82 and the Apple iPhone 15 Pro, two phones occupying very different corners of the smartphone arena. We'll go beyond the spec sheet to understand what these differences really mean for you.
1. Specifications Breakdown
Feature | Motorola Moto G82 | Apple iPhone 15 Pro | Real-World Implications |
---|---|---|---|
Design | |||
Dimensions (mm) | 160.9 x 74.5 x 8 | 146.6 x 70.6 x 8.3 | iPhone 15 Pro is noticeably smaller and potentially more pocketable. |
Weight (g) | 173 | 187 | Moto G82 is lighter, reducing hand fatigue during extended use. |
Build Materials | Plastic Frame | Titanium Frame | iPhone 15 Pro boasts superior durability and premium feel. |
Display | |||
Size (inches) | 6.6 | 6.1 | Moto G82 offers a larger screen for media consumption; iPhone 15 Pro prioritizes one-handed usability. |
Resolution (px) | 1080 x 2400 | 1179 x 2556 | iPhone 15 Pro has a sharper display with higher pixel density (461 vs 402 ppi), resulting in crisper text and images. |
Type | AMOLED, 120Hz | LTPO OLED, 120Hz | Both offer smooth scrolling and animations thanks to 120Hz, but iPhone's LTPO allows for dynamic refresh rate, saving battery. |
Performance | |||
Chipset | Snapdragon 695 5G | Apple A17 Pro | A17 Pro offers significantly faster processing and graphics performance for demanding tasks and gaming. |
RAM (GB) | 6,8 | 8 | More RAM in iPhone 15 Pro enables smoother multitasking and app switching. |
OS | Android 12 | iOS 17 | Platform preference is subjective, impacting app ecosystem, customization, and privacy features. |
Camera | |||
Main Camera (MP) | 50 | 48 | Both offer high-resolution main cameras; image quality will depend on sensor size, processing, and lens quality. |
Video | 1080p@60fps | 4K@60fps | iPhone 15 Pro capable of recording significantly higher resolution video. |
Battery Life | |||
Capacity (mAh) | 5000 | 3274 | Moto G82 boasts a substantially larger battery capacity, potentially translating to longer usage time. |
Charging | 30W Wired | 27W Wired | Moto G82 supports marginally faster wired charging, though real-world charging times may vary. |
Price | Low | High | Moto G82 offers significantly better value for money. |
2. Key Insights
The Moto G82 shines in battery life and value, offering a large display and all-day battery at an affordable price. It's a solid choice for casual users prioritizing media consumption and long battery life. However, it compromises on processing power, camera capabilities, and build quality.
The iPhone 15 Pro, on the other hand, is a powerhouse designed for demanding users. Its superior chipset, display, camera system, and premium build justify its higher price tag. The LTPO display offers a balance of smoothness and battery efficiency.
3. User Profiles and Recommendations
Moto G82: Ideal for budget-conscious users, students, or anyone prioritizing battery life and a large screen for media consumption. It's great for social media, web browsing, and light gaming.
iPhone 15 Pro: Perfect for power users, content creators, mobile gamers, or anyone who demands top-tier performance, a stellar camera, and a premium experience.
